Delhi HC: Sensitize Judicial Officers On Maximum Length Of Police Custody Under PMLA - (12 Sep 2017)

Delhi High Court has requested District & Sessions Judges to sensitize Judicial Officers posted under their jurisdiction regarding the maximum period for which an accused can be kept in custody under Prevention of Money Laundering Act, 2002 (PMLA).
